E-Band Front-End Module 71 GHz to 86 GHz

The WEA7186F55 is a front end for wireless microwave transceivers operating in the E-Band.

Overview

The WEA7186F55 is a front end for wireless microwave transceivers operating in the E-Band. Implemented in a ST Micro Silicon Germanium B55 process. The WEA7186F55 integrates a LNA path, a Power Amplifier together with Bias and Gain Control blocks.

Key features

  • Linear-in-dB Analog Gain Control
  • Broadband Gain Flatness
  • Transmit Power Control
  • Programmable Bias
  • 20dBm output power
  • >30dB TPC
  • 30GHz +/- 2dB BW
  • <6dB NF
